There's a zillion Antonio Azevedos. And if I had $1 for every time someone
told me their ancestor "jumped ship," we'll I'd have a nice little bundle
of money.

You need to keep in mind that some stories became embellished over time.
Don't hold on to it as fact. You still need to look for him coming to
America on the American Passenger Arrivals and you still need to check for
him leaving the Azores. It was very hard to sneak past both ends. Maybe he
succeeded. But I'd still go looking for him.

Yes, Renelle, that's how you read the reports generated by the genealogy
software programs.

Since the initial paragraph says Isabel married Antonio in March of 1883,
I'd think their first kid was Manuel born Jan 1884 (that's just about
getting pregnant on your wedding night). Antonio born in Nov of 1885 seems
to be typical spacing in families. Sure, you could say there was a baby
born Dec of 1884 that was missed. But that's being pregnant almost every
day of the year.

Domingos:   baptized 30 December 1887 in Calheta, born on 28 December 1887, 
legitimate son of Antonio Domingos d'Azevedo (something about America) and 
Isabel Augusta de Borba, both natives of this parish, received and 
residents of Bisoutos (sic).  Paternal grandparents: Domingos Jose 
d'Azevedo and Maria Jose da Encarnação.  Maternal grandparents are Joao 
Machado de Borba and Maria Faustina d'Azevedo.   Godparents are the same 
maternal grandfather, laborer, and godmother is Anna Faustina d'Azevedo, 
single, residents of the same place of Biscoutos.   

Rough translation, but I think I have it correct.
